Редактирование нескольких новых полей ресурса
Добрый день!
Разрабатываю дополнение, которое добавляет вкладку к ресурсу, с возможностью редактирование нескольких текстовых полей. Данные хранятся в отдельной таблице, связанной с таблицей ресурсов по id ресурса.
Не могу разобраться как подгружать данные из таблицы при открытие ресурса и как потом сохранять их.
Что сделано:
Плагин, который добавляет вкладку и необходимые поля на ней.
Если использовать grid и выводить в него одну запись все работает, а как сделать чтобы не использовать grid сделать тоже самое.
Заранее спасибо за помощь.
Разрабатываю дополнение, которое добавляет вкладку к ресурсу, с возможностью редактирование нескольких текстовых полей. Данные хранятся в отдельной таблице, связанной с таблицей ресурсов по id ресурса.
Не могу разобраться как подгружать данные из таблицы при открытие ресурса и как потом сохранять их.
Что сделано:
Плагин, который добавляет вкладку и необходимые поля на ней.
Если использовать grid и выводить в него одну запись все работает, а как сделать чтобы не использовать grid сделать тоже самое.
Заранее спасибо за помощь.
Комментарии: 2
Подозреваю, что для таких случаев и созданы CRC, что бы все сделать красиво. А в вашем случае может быть простых плагинов (к примеру на сохранение OnDocFormSave ) хватит?
Алексей, спасибо что откликнулись на мой вопрос.
т.е. при отрисовки добавляю вкладку, получаю данные из таблицы и отрисовываю.
при сохранение обновляю данные в таблице. Верно?
В качестве примера, я смотрел код Василия ms2Gallery, но там используются grid и view, которые могут через baseParams: {action } связать с процессорами. А стандартный элемент panel, отвечает только за отображения как я понял. Копал в эту сторону, но не догадался как связать загрузку с отображением.
Попробую вариант с плагином
т.е. при отрисовки добавляю вкладку, получаю данные из таблицы и отрисовываю.
при сохранение обновляю данные в таблице. Верно?
В качестве примера, я смотрел код Василия ms2Gallery, но там используются grid и view, которые могут через baseParams: {action } связать с процессорами. А стандартный элемент panel, отвечает только за отображения как я понял. Копал в эту сторону, но не догадался как связать загрузку с отображением.
Попробую вариант с плагином
Авторизуйтесь или зарегистрируйтесь, чтобы оставлять комментарии.